This Committee is concerned with issues affecting women in the practice of law, such as part-time work issues, issues surrounding the evaluation process, and issues concerning the so-called glass ceiling, to name a few.

Originally formed only a few years ago, this Committee issued a groundbreaking study on reduced hours arrangements at the 100 largest law firms in Massachusetts: “More Than Part-Time: The Effect of Reduced-Hours on the Retention, Recruitment, and Success of Women Attorneys in Law Firms.”

The Committee has begun a new project, “Where we are now: a report on the occupational status of women attorneys in Massachusetts” which will expand the scope of its work with bar associations in other states, other women's professional groups in the Commonwealth and elsewhere, and other groups nationwide to address the issues raised in the More Than Part-Time report.
